This is what happens when you "upgrade" the quality of your software or PC. You end up not being able to go back to how it used to be. Some good examples.....

  • Super detailed study level aircraft like the FSL A320. Products like the QW787 will feel like they are missing something, even if they are still very good quality.
  • Super detailed airport with UHD textures, terminal interiors and lots of interesting clutter. Those "other" airports that you used before lose some of their appeal.
  • 4K texture resolution on 50"+ monitors. 1080p on a 24" will seem rubbish in comparison.
  • Dynamic lighting enabled. Who wants to go back to "baked in" lighting and shadows?

In other words, the QW787 may well be a very good quality product (and it certainly is), but if you have a better option, chances are high that you will notice the difference, and miss those "extras" that are now standard in your flight simulation experience.
